Firefox Send безопасно отсылает гигабайтные файлы с любого браузера

4 август, 2017 - 16:05
Firefox Send безопасно отсылает гигабайтные файлы с любого браузера

Разработчик Firefox Mozilla выпустил простой и безопасный файлообменный сервис Firefox Send, который обеспечивает передачу файлов размером до 1 ГБ. В его нынешней версии получатель ссылки на загружаемый файл может воспользоваться ею только один раз. Сам файл хранится в зашифрованном виде на сервере Mozilla и уничтожается сразу или через 24 часа после загрузки.

После открытия Send в окне браузера, файл нужно перетащить в поле выгрузки, при этом генерируется ссылка с приватным ключом для отсылки в сообщении. Технически, Send способен пересылать файлы до 2 ГБ, однако в последнем тестировании они приводили к сбоям браузера.

Send ведёт своё происхождение из экспериментов Mozilla с Firefox Test Pilot. В отличие от них, веб-приложение Send не требует для работы установки модуля расширения для Firefox и может использоваться в «любом современном браузере» за вычетом Safari, но включая Firefox 54 и Chrome. Планируется также вскоре добавить поддержку Edge.

Веб-приложение не работает в браузерах (главным образом мобильных), в которых отсутствует поддержка Web Crypto API — прикладного программного интерфейса JavaScript для обработки некоторых криптографических функций.

Apple добавила WebCrypto API в Safari 11.0, уже доступную для разработчиков, то есть сервис Send вскоре станет доступен для пользователей macOS.

Firefox Send использует WebCrypto API с алгоритмом AES-GCM для зашифровки и расшифровки файла в браузере, благодаря чему данные поступают на сервер уже в закодированном виде и его администратору доступны только сведения о размере файла и его название.

В следующем релизе может появится возможность загружать файл несколько раз, Mozilla сейчас рассматривает целесообразность введения такой опции.

Команда Test Pilot также объявила о выходе Voice Fill, средства голосового поиска в Firefox, и Notes — одностраничного блокнота, размещаемого на боковой панели браузера.